Where is This Main Valve Located?


The main water line supply can vary, so you may require to find time to determine where it is. Sadly, when your home is getting soaked due to a burst pipe, you don't have the high-end of time during an emergency. Thus, you should get ready for this plumbing circumstance by finding out where the shutoff lies.
This shutoff valve might look like a round shutoff (with a lever-type handle) or a gateway valve (with a circle faucet). Placement depends on the age of your home and also the environment in your location. Check the following common areas:
  • Inside of House: In cooler environments, the city supply pipes encounter your house. Check usual energy locations like your basement, laundry room, or garage. A most likely area is near the water heater. In the basement, this shutoff will be at your eye level. On the other primary floors, you may need to bend down to locate it.

  • Outdoors on the Exterior Wall: The main valve is outside the home in tropical environments where they don't experience winter months. It is commonly linked to an outside wall surface. Look for it near an exterior tap.

  • Outdoors by the Road: If you can't find the valve anywhere else, it is time to examine your road. It could be outside next to your water meter. It could be listed below the gain access to panel near the ground on your street. You may require a meter key that's offered in equipment shops to take off the panel cover. You can discover 2 shutoffs, one for city usage as well as one for your residence. Make sure you turned off the right one. And also you will know that you did when none of the taps in your house release freshwater.

  • Must This Always Be Shut down?


    Besides emergency situations, repair work, or long holidays, you might not require to switch off the major valve. As an example, if only one component has concerns, you can switch off the branch valve because spot. In this manner, you can still utilize water in other parts of your home.     Steps to Take When a Pipe Bursts


    Careful planning comes in handy especially when there is an emergency situation at home. For example a burst water pipe. The damage caused can be catastrophic if not attended to immediately.



    Water pipes may burst due to high pressure, rust or below freezing temperatures that end up buckling and cracking them open.



    It is advised to insulate the pipes especially ahead of the cold season just to be safe. However, even with proper measures, it is still common to deal with a burst pipe at least once.


    Find The Pipe Burst


    First, locate the burst pipe immediately. At times, the pipe may have a slow but consistent leak. In any case, it can cause a lot of damage to the building. Once you figure out where the leak is, switch off the main power. This step cannot be ignored as water and electricity together form a lethal combination. It’s advised to switch off all appliances to prevent electrocution.


    Turn Off Water Supply


    Once the leak is found, it is vital to turn off the water supply. The main water supply shutoff valve is often located outside.


    Inspect The Damage


    The next step is to check the broken pipe for damage. Here, you should be able to determine if a repair will do the job or if the pipe would need to be replaced.
